Is PrizePicks Legal in Washington State?

PrizePicks is among the fastest growing fantasy sports sites.  It is NOT currently available in Washington State.  You can find some other great betting sites for real money payouts accessible from the state.

The PrizePicks site focuses on the creation of a lineup of prop selections similar to that of a parlay prop selection in real money sports betting.  You will select between four and seven player criteria (i.e. XYZ to score UNDER X number of points).  All of your selections must win in order to receive the payout.  In sports betting, these payouts can be substantial, but they are difficult to hit. Let's face it, going 4-0 is hard enough, but 7-0 is extremely difficult.

This prop bet required a nominal risk to receive a small reward.  In this case the -130 means a $13 bet pays out $10.  You will get that $13 bet back provided it's a winner along with the $10 profit.  It's important to realize that with sports betting you are able to bet a single player.  It is not required to make multiple selections as part of the bet.

The Over 5.5 pays $11.50 on a $10 bet.  The reward is greater than the risk when you see a + sign.
